All the processes are stopping all the time (HTC One M8, Android)

Dash Lambda

I have an HTC One M8 as stated, can't remember what version of Android but not current, and I have smart launcher. Earlier today it ran out of battery, when I got home I plugged it in, waited a few minutes, then tried to turn it on. It abruptly went dark after the splash screen.

 

After doing that a couple more times, it got to the friendly animation after the splash screen, stayed there for a few minutes, then went to the boot/update error screen. I restarted it and this time it got into the interface, but there's a never-ending stream of popups saying many different services have stopped that makes it impossible to use and a pain to troubleshoot (Among them is com.google.process.gapps, which I understand is common with M8s). Anyone have any ideas?

 

I've removed the SIM and SD card, tried restarting multiple times, managed to close all the background apps between popups, and currently it seems to have narrowed down to com.google.process.gapps stopping (where previously it also said photos, play store, etc.), and it pops up again within a second of closing.

 

EDIT: I managed to do a factory reset (One. Tap. At. A. Time.) and the popups are no longer a problem, now I just have to deal with setup... God, I hate software developers nowadays.
